Say NO to Bad Power Banks: The Ultimate Red Flags List

Power banks are lifesavers when your phone dies, but choosing a bad one can be as disastrous as getting stuck with a dead battery. Luckily, there are obvious indicators to help you avoid those power bank disasters.

  • A price that's can often indicate a low-quality product.
  • Look for reviews from other users – they can give you valuable insights about the power bank's reliability.
  • Stay clear of brands that you don't recognize unless they have strong reviews from reputable sources.
  • Double-check the power bank has a built-in safety circuit to protect your devices from overcharging and damage.
  • A good power bank should charge your devices quickly and powerfully.
